Cybersecurity budgets are failing to keep pace with escalating threats, with only 5% of professionals believing they are adequate, creating…
Read More »Cybersecurity budgets are failing to keep pace with escalating threats, with only 5% of professionals believing they are adequate, creating…
Read More »